Pronunciation(Pinyin): Yàn
Strokes: 14
Meaning: A surname, derived from a historical place name or clan name
Pronunciation(Pinyin): jiàn
Strokes: 8
Meaning: To build, construct, establish; also means to build a house or a career
Pronunciation(Pinyin): líng
Strokes: 12
Meaning: Beautiful, precious, delicate; also refers to a jade ornament
A name that conveys the idea of building a beautiful and precious future, symbolizing a nurturing and graceful character.
The surname '闫' is a common Chinese surname with a historical origin. The given name '建玲' combines elements of construction and beauty, suggesting a person who is both capable and aesthetically pleasing.
